Entire villages are disappearing in Russia. Ukrainian intelligence explains the reasons


The degradation of the Russian countryside continues, says Ukrainian intelligence. According to his report, at least 266 towns have been officially liquidated over the last year. Most of them are completely ghost villages. The leader in “disappearances” was the Kostroma Oblast, followed by the Novgorod Oblast. These two regions together accounted for approximately three-quarters of all liquidated settlements. In third place is the Perm Oblastwhere not only the “death” of villages occurs, but also deliberate displacement of those towns where few inhabitants remain.
